mm/mmu_notifiers: hoist do_mmu_notifier_register down_write to the caller

This simplifies the code to not have so many one line functions and extra
logic. __mmu_notifier_register() simply becomes the entry point to
register the notifier, and the other one calls it under lock.

Also add a lockdep_assert to check that the callers are holding the lock
as expected.
